Key Features and Enhancements

1. Super Resolution

The Super Resolution feature utilizes AI to upscale images up to eight times their original size without compromising quality. This is particularly beneficial for enhancing low-resolution photos, preparing images for large prints, or cropping images tightly while maintaining clarity. The feature leverages the Neural Processing Unit (NPU) on Copilot+ PCs to deliver enhancements quickly and efficiently, all done locally on the device. (blogs.windows.com)

2. Optical Character Recognition (OCR) with Web Search Integration

The Photos app now includes an OCR feature that supports over 160 languages, allowing users to extract text from images directly within the app. Once text is recognized, users can copy it to the clipboard or initiate a web search for related content, streamlining workflows and enhancing productivity. 3. Copilot Integration for AI-Powered Assistance

The introduction of the Copilot button in the Photos app brings AI directly to users' fingertips. This integration provides:

  • Photo Editing Tips: Expert advice on enhancing images.
  • Image Insights: Discover interesting details about photos.
  • Framing Suggestions: Personalized recommendations to improve photography skills.

This feature aims to make photo editing more intuitive and accessible. (blogs.windows.com)

4. Enhanced File Explorer Integration

New shortcuts in File Explorer provide direct access to AI editing and visual search features without opening the Photos app. Users can right-click on an image to:

  • Create with Designer: Add rich text, adjust composition, or enhance colors.
  • Erase Object: Quickly remove unwanted elements from images.
  • Visual Search with Bing: Look up similar images or related products directly from the desktop.

These integrations aim to streamline workflows and enhance user experience. (blogs.windows.com)

5. Support for JPEG XL Format

The Photos app now supports the JPEG XL (JXL) file format, known for its efficient compression and high-quality image retention. This support ensures compatibility with emerging imaging technologies and aids in future-proofing the application as new file formats become mainstream. (blogs.windows.com)
